How to prepare for a job interview at Local Education
✨Know Your Curriculum
Familiarise yourself with the Key Stage 3 and 4 PE curriculum. Be ready to discuss how you would create engaging practical and theory-based lessons that cater to different learning styles. This shows your commitment to delivering quality education.
✨Showcase Classroom Management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ed a classroom in the past. Think about specific strategies you've used to maintain discipline and encourage participation, as strong classroom management is crucial for this role.
✨Demonstrate Passion for PE
Let your enthusiasm for physical education shine through during the interview. Share your experiences in sports or fitness, and explain how you inspire students to develop a love for physical activity. This can set you apart from other candidates.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the school's approach to PE and how they support their teachers. This not only shows your interest in the role but also helps you gauge if the school is the right fit for you.
